> Is it a port on the supervisor? What sup version?
> There is a known problem with the ports on the sup2.
> 
> For some qos operations (I think it include rewrites) the ports on the
> sup2 card requires a epld upgrade (to v7). TAC will supply you with it
> if you ask for it.
> 
> You can probably find more info on some releasenotes or bug toolkit searches.
> I dont remember the details, sorry.

> > Hi List,
> >
> > We cannot get Cat6500 to rewrite CoS values (802.1p bits).
> >
> > Configuration is
> >
> > mls qos
> > no mls flow ip
> > no mls flow ipv6
> > no mls qos rewrite ip dscp
> > no mls acl tcam share-global
> > mls cef error action freeze
> >
> > interface GigabitEthernet2/1
> >  switchport
> >  switchport trunk encapsulation dot1q
> >  switchport mode trunk
> >  no ip address
> >  load-interval 30
> >  wrr-queue queue-limit 40 30
> >  mls qos cos 5
> >  no cdp enable
> >  spanning-tree portfast trunk
> >  no mls qos trust
> >
> > We have a sniffer connected to dot1q trunk on another port. The sniffer shows that 802.1p value for packets going out
> > from Gig2/1 is set to 0. We have tried searching Cisco site and playing with various commands, but did not succeed. IOS
> > 12.2(18)SXF5.
> >
> > Catalyst 3560 has "mls qos cos override" command, which seems to do the trick, but this command is not available on
> > Catalyst 6500.
